About The Position

In year 2 of a 7-year contract, this program provides SETA (Systems Engineering Technical Advisor) & SE&I (Systems Engineering & Integration) services to an important Intelligence Community (IC) customer with a focus on critical, space domain missions and supporting IT infrastructure. The contract support is part of the customer core team focused on all aspects of the systems engineering life cycle beginning with conops development, where we work directly with users, potentially going into harm's way, who will be dependent on these systems. We then capture their requirements and work closely with developers to deliver these essential capabilities. We get involved with setting up and running tests to ensure these cutting-edge capabilities will meet the stringent requirements and then we support transition to operations. Once in operations, our teams work closely with the users to make sure critical operations are successful, providing important information to support critical decisions by policy makers. The program also supports client acquisition strategy, future technology development and modernization efforts. Located in Chantilly, VA., this opportunity is for an opportunity supporting a continually evolving, critical mission system that supports the IC. In a SETA role, this position involves working closely with the government customer, the development and O&M contractors and both internal and external users to ensure new capabilities meet user requirements and are successfully transitioned into operations. A key part of the system involves using overhead systems and space domain technologies to accomplish the mission. We are expected to provide end-to-end understanding of the system and contribute to the development of new capabilities by helping to properly configure and test the system for successful operations. In some cases, when new capabilities and/or configurations are necessary, we use our expertise to help our mission partners to achieve the right solutions. As system familiarity increases, assignments will take on increasingly complex tasks in an acquisition support role. Projects will vary widely, from user engagement & training to leading end-to-end testing to prove a concept or confirm a new enhancement hits the mark for the user. Tasks will span the systems engineering life cycle from initial concept of operations discussions with users, all the way through capability development and deployment into operations. We are also expected to capture the baseline architecture of our systems which has traditionally been document based. We are now moving toward Digital Engineering as we transitional many of our products and processes into customer provided digital engineering ecosystem.
